TITLE:

SURGICAL MANAGEMENT OF PANCREATIC CANCER: SYSTEMATIC REVIEW IN LITERATURE

AUTHORS:

Alaa Mohammed Khayat*, Abdulelah Mohammed Khuraybah, Abdullah Mohammed Alamoudi, Alaa Ahmed Aljohani , Abdulellah Saud Abunayan, Abdulelah Saud Alqahtani, Nouf Hajaj Alharbi, Mahmoud Abdullah Alabbad, Saud Abdulaziz Wannan, Ahmed Khalid Almalki

ABSTRACT:

This review is aiming to review the types of surgical intervention for pancreatic cancer. A systemic search for the terms: Pancreatic Cancer, prevention, methods for surgical intervention was done up to 2018 in the period between the first of September to the 6th of December in different databases including Google Scholar, Science Direct and NCBI including PubMed, Studies has been rated as being high quality by an established evaluation process based on the DyunaMed criteria and its levels of evidence. we randomly selected one or two studies to avoid repetitive results. Based on findings and results this review found early results with the use of minimally invasive technique in pancreatic surgery are promising. Recent data on the use of the laparoscopic procedure is better than the PDP and the other hand the use of the PPW is more effective to prevent the subsequent complications.
